This paper describes the results of experiments of Vehicle Test for Active Suspension System. This system controls oil pressure of suspension cylinders with control signals of displacement, hull pitch rate, hull roll rate etc.. The results show that the active suspension reduces pitch angle by about 70% and roll angle by about 74% when the Vehicle crosses obstacles.
